Paleyoldia

Source Data
SourceIDLink
Global Biodiversity Information Facility ID (GBIF)4587987https://www.gbif.org/species/4587987
PaleoBioDB ID (PBDB)16096https://paleobiodb.org/classic/checkTaxonInfo?taxon_no=16096
Rankgenus
Taxonomy (GBIF)Life : Animalia : Mollusca : Bivalvia : Nuculanida : Nuculanidae : Paleyoldia
Taxonomy (PBDB)Life : Animalia : Mollusca : Bivalvia : Nuculanida : Sareptidae : Paleyoldia
Taxonomic Status (GBIF)accepted

Status (PBDB)extinct
Taxon Size (PBDB)5
First Recorded Appearance408 - 393 Ma
Early/Lower Devonian
Last Recorded Appearance265 - 260 Ma
Permian
Motilityfacultatively mobile (based on Sareptidae)
Visionblind (based on Bivalvia)
Dietdeposit feeder (based on Sareptidae)
Taphonomyaragonite (based on Bivalvia)
Primary Reference (PBDB)J. Lintz, Jr. 1958. The fauna of the Ames and Brush Creek shales of the Conemaugh Formation of western Maryland. Journal of Paleontology 32(1):97-112
